Output cc675fadcabb74fc3cc90396de7c28bf6531cab5d1c3498e16cd8a8f50390ffe:0

value
1683689
script pubkey
OP_0 OP_PUSHBYTES_20 389e9e3c967e40af769a093d58d5f4df0167649a
address
bc1q8z0fu0yk0eq27a56py743405muqkwey6wtz646
transaction
cc675fadcabb74fc3cc90396de7c28bf6531cab5d1c3498e16cd8a8f50390ffe
spent
true